Abstract

An adjustable drain assembly is provided. The assembly includes a base that has a concave inner pivoting surface and a top surface. An upper member is present and has a bottom surface located above the top surface. The upper member may have a concave inner pivoting surface. A pivot component may be present and have a convex outer pivoting surface that engages the concave inner pivoting surface of the base and upper member. The pivot component may be configured for engagement with a cover member. The base may have a pipe engagement surface for engagement with a pipe that is located completely below the pivot component.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. An adjustable drain assembly, comprising:
 a base having a concave inner pivoting surface, wherein said base has a top surface;   an upper member having a bottom surface that is located above the top surface of the base, wherein the upper member has a concave inner pivoting surface;   a pivot component having a convex outer pivoting surface that engages the concave inner pivoting surface of the base and that engages the concave inner pivoting surface of the upper member, wherein the pivot component is configured for engagement with a cover member;   a pipe engagement surface included in the base for engagement with a pipe wherein the pipe is located completely below the pivot component; and,   a lower step included in the base disposed between the pipe engagement surface and the concave inner pivot surface.   
     
     
         2 . The adjustable drain assembly of  claim 1  including an inner surface extending from the concave inner pivoting surface and disposed above the pipe engagement surface. 
     
     
         3 . The adjustable drain assembly of  claim 2  wherein the inner surface extending from the concave inner pivoting surface is sloped inward. 
     
     
         4 . The adjustable drain assembly of  claim 2  including a shelf extending from the inner surface. 
     
     
         5 . The adjustable drain assembly of  claim 1  wherein said cover member is adjustably attached to said upper member so that the distance between the top of the cover member and the top of the upper member can be varied. 
     
     
         6 . The adjustable drain assembly of  claim 1  wherein at least a portion of the pivot component includes recesses. 
     
     
         7 . The adjustable drain assembly of  claim 1  wherein said lower step is an outward lower step. 
     
     
         8 . The drain assembly of  claim 1  wherein said upper member and said lower member are removable connected by a bayonet friction coupling. 
     
     
         9 . An adjustable drain assembly, comprising:
 a base having a concave inner pivoting surface that defines a portion of a through bore of the base, wherein the through bore of the base extends from a top surface of the base to a bottom surface of the base, wherein the concave inner pivoting surface extends from the top surface of the base to a location that is not at the bottom surface of the base, wherein the portion of the base defining the concave inner pivoting surface and the portion of the base defining the through bore from the concave inner pivoting surface to the bottom surface of the base are a single component;   an upper member that has a concave inner pivoting surface, wherein the upper member has a through bore;   a pivot component whose position can be adjusted relative to the base and the upper member, wherein the pivot component has a convex outer pivoting surface, wherein at least a portion of the pivot component is located in the through bore of the upper member, wherein the position of the pivot component can be adjusted relative to the base and the upper member to a desired position and then can be locked into place so as to have a fixed position relative to the base and the upper member; and,   a pipe engagement surface that extends from the bottom surface of the base to a lower step that defines a portion of the through bore of the base and is configured for engagement with a pipe.   
     
     
         10 . The adjustable drain assembly of  claim 9  wherein the lower step extends from the through bore through the base extending away from the outer surface of the base. 
     
     
         11 . The adjustable drain assembly of  claim 9  including an inner surface extending from the concave inner pivoting surface and disposed above the pipe engagement surface. 
     
     
         12 . The adjustable drain assembly of  claim 11  wherein the inner surface extending from the concave inner pivoting surface is sloped. 
     
     
         13 . The adjustable drain assembly of  claim 11  including a shelf extending from the inner surface. 
     
     
         14 . The adjustable drain assembly of  claim 11  including a shelf extending into the through bore and carried by an inner surface of the base. 
     
     
         15 . An adjustable drain assembly, comprising:
 a base having a concave inner pivoting surface and a through bore;   a pipe engagement surface included in the base and disposed under the concave inner pivoting surface for attaching a pipe to the base;   an inner step included in the base extended into the through bore;   an upper member that has a concave inner pivoting surface removably attached to the base; and,   a pivot component having a convex outer pivoting surface whose position can be adjusted relative to the base and the upper member and then can be locked into place so as to have a fixed position relative to the base and the upper member.   
     
     
         16 . The adjustable drain assembly of  claim 15  including an outer step included in the base extending away from the through bore. 
     
     
         17 . The adjustable drain assembly of  claim 15  including a cover member removably attached to the pivot component and extendable away from the pivot component to vary the distance between the bottom of the base and the top of the cover component. 
     
     
         18 . The adjustable drain assembly of  claim 15  including a bayonet friction coupling for locking the base and the upper member and securing the pivot component in a desired position. 
     
     
         19 . The adjustable drain assembly of  claim 18  including an upper tab included in the upper member to assist with rotating the upper member relative to the base to lock the upper member and base together. 
     
     
         20 . The adjustable drain assembly of  claim 18  including a lower tab included in the base to assist with rotating the upper member relative to the base to lock the upper member and base together.
